We are more than honored to have the highest praise of our new record by our greatest living author Thomas Ligotti. For those unaware Thomas Ligotti has created some of the greatest nightmares in literature.
Tom says -
"I have to say that I was incredibly impressed by every aspect of New Life Behind Closed Eyes. I'm no authority, but this work seems to me the ideal of its genre. The lyrics have it all: death, blood, hell, hopelessness, the ultimate cul-de-sac of the pathetic life of humans, no moment of comprise, and sentences that kill with diamond clarity. With few exceptions, we all have to behave ourselves and do the hypocritical two-step of social existence. But at least we can escape from all that total shit when we write, or at least when we have the strength and will to write as you do and, in all immodesty, as I do.
What I like about the music is that you can't tap your foot to it. I've enjoyed different types of music that have a consistent tempo, but I've never liked monotonously hyper-rhythmic music--it's for prancing fools. The musicianship is amazing. I haven't played in quite a while, but during the guitar leads I couldn't help playing a little air guitar. Steve Caiello is a shred-master of the first order.
While I was listening to this CD, a vision came to me of the music of Unholy being played in obstetrics wards as mothers are giving birth."

About Thomas Ligotti:
Thomas Ligotti is simply one of the most masterful American writers alive today. Most would consider him an author of horror stories, but his work is unlike anything else being written in any genre. He has been favorably compared to both Edgar Allan Poe and H.P. Lovecraft, yet Ligotti's fiction, far from being merely derivative of any one writer, has a distinctiveness that is singular both in its voice and its quality. Mr. Ligotti's work has been internationally acclaimed. His latest collection, The Nightmare Factory, won both the 1997 Bram Stoker Award and the 1997 British Fantasy Award for best anthology/collection of the year; The Red Tower also won a Bram Stoker Award for best novella of the year. Ligotti's latest novella, My Work Is Not Yet Done, won both the International Horror Guild and Bram Stoker Awards recently (May and June '03 respectively). Thomas Ligotti was born on July 9, 1953, in Detroit, Michigan. He lived his childhood and most of his adult life in that area, graduating from Wayne State University in the early 70's. For the past twenty years Ligotti worked as an Associate Editor at Gale Research (now The Gale Group), a publishing company that produces compilations of literary (and other) research in the country (their Contemporary Authors series, for instance, can be found in the reference department of institutions of higher learning throughout the USA). Most recently, Ligotti quit his job at the Gale Group and moved to the Tampa area in Florida.

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E:
UNHOLY unveils new song, announces new album release date and upcoming tour with Earth Crisis!
Los Angeles, CA – March 12th, 2009 – The Syracuse, N.Y. quintet UNHOLY whose "thrash-tinged metallic stomp" (Outburn) and "muscular, face-collapsing bursts of energy" (Metal Maniacs) have earned critical acclaim will release their Prosthetic Records debut, New Life Behind Closed Eyes, on May 12th. The new track Seeker Immortal off the upcoming album New Life Behind Closed Eyes (recorded at More Sound Studios[Ed Gein] in Syracuse) is currently streaming on the group's MySpace page.
Pre-order packages are now available in the Prosthetic webstore.
New Life Behind Closed Eyes -- the follow-up to the group's 2007 debut, Blood of the Medusa (Lambgoat Records) -- sees new vocalist Billy Price paint a scathing portrait of mankind's failures and shortcomings. The album's concept, written by guitarist Jonathan Dennison, revolves around an end-time narrative of the final days of humanity delivered by its own hand. Richly detailed artwork furthers the album's unsettling mood, but ultimately, it's the music within -- a very heavy take on the northeastern metal sound, with strong riffs, intense vocals and sharp soloing -- that makes UNHOLY impossible to ignore.
“We've poured a lot of blood into this new record and hope this will be a soundscape to your nightmares. The aggression and energy of UNHOLY has truly been captured in New Life Behind Closed Eyes. This record is for people who are looking for something more in heavy music. Extreme music fans old and new prepare to get your faces shredded off!" - Guitarist Jonathan Dennison
UNHOLY were recently confirmed as support for Earth Crisis' spring U.S. tour, which kicks off May 2nd in Fredericksburg, VA @ KC's (ARMAGEDDON FEST). The group will also support label mates All That Remains in Syracuse on April 15th and perform at the New England Metal and Hardcore Festival on April 18.
"We're more than excited to go on the road with such a genre defining band as Earth Crisis, beyond great friends they've been a part of our lives since day one" comments Jonathan Dennison.

Prosthetic Records signs Syracuse, N.Y.'s Unholy Prosthetic Records is proud to announce the addition of Syracuse N.Y.'s UNHOLY to the Los Angeles-based label's ranks. Currently writing material for the band's second full-length record, the forthcoming effort will be the follow-up to the band's debut, 'Blood Of The Medusa,' which saw a June 2007 release through Lambgoat Records.
"We're really excited to share our future with Prosthetic Records, I think we'll fit well with their roster of already great bands," UNHOLY guitarist Jonathan Dennison says. "We've been hard at work writing new material for our upcoming record with the addition of Billy on vocals, slated for spring of 2009. To say the least, this record will be very innovative and hard hitting...for extreme music fans everywhere!"
Featuring members of Path of Resistance, Another Victim, Godbelow, and Santa Sangre, UNHOLY most recently added vocalist Billy Price to its ranks and the as-yet untitled effort will be Price's recording debut with the band. Two pre-production tracks are available on the band's official MySpace page. UNHOLY will enter Syracuse's Moresound Studios (Ed Gein) in November to record the forthcoming effort.
